Tottenham Hale station caters to a variety of passenger needs with its comprehensive facilities.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 06:10 to 19:10, with slightly adjusted weekend hours from 08:10 to 19:10. For those who prefer self-service, there are ticket machines, including accessible ones, throughout the station. If you've bought your tickets online, they can easily be collected at these machines, ensuring a seamless start to your journey.
Accessibility is an essential consideration at Tottenham Hale, offering step-free access across the station. There are no stairs required to reach all platforms, adhering to the ORR classification of a Category A station. Even accessible toilets, a seating area, and waiting rooms are available to ensure comfort for all passengers. For extra peace of mind, the station is equipped with CCTV for enhanced security.
One of the unique aspects of Tottenham Hale is its exceptional connectivity. Although not serviced by rail replacement transport, the station provides alternatives like London Underground's Victoria Line services directly accessible from here. Buses operated by Transport for London stop just outside the station front, and taxis are readily available around the clock. Additionally, those with flights to catch can enjoy direct train services to Stansted Airport via the Stansted Express, offering a straightforward route to your international adventures.

New Cross Gate station offers a range of facilities to ensure a smooth journey for passengers. The ticket office operates from early morning to late evening, providing services Monday through Sunday. Whether you're planning ahead or making a last-minute decision, it's easy to purchase and collect tickets, with accessible ticket machines ready for your convenience. The station is equipped with step-free access throughout, making it accommodating for travelers with reduced mobility. However, be prepared that there are no waiting rooms, toilets, or baby changing facilities, so plan accordingly before your visit.
For those looking to stay connected, public Wi-Fi is available. You can also enjoy a cup of coffee at the station's coffee shop and browse in local shops before you journey onwards. While there's no ATM or currency exchange, nearby shops in the bustling area surrounding the station can cater to your needs.
The station isn't just a stepping stone into central London, it's a gateway to the city's robust transport network. Public buses can be caught at nearby stops for destinations including Canada Water, Dalston Junction, and London Bridge. If you're in need of a taxi, services can be arranged through popular apps like Addison Lee and Gett. There's no provision for bicycle hire directly at the station, but ample parking is usually available for those preferring to drive.
